Commit graph

100 commits

Author SHA1 Message Date
75076abeac more styles cleanup
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2023-02-06 20:20:14 +01:00
49ba4c7a9d Fixes, styles improvements, cleanup, enforce classes order for classNames
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2023-02-06 18:18:49 +01:00
Chewbacca
cfc03f9a3f Remove 'file-icon' in empty link preview 2023-01-09 12:48:33 -05:00
Alex Gleason
64483d86a3
Conform scss to stylelint 2023-01-05 14:53:23 -06:00
cbd06926f3 Restore removed styles
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-12-31 19:40:23 +01:00
82d3e3c5f4 Remove unused styles
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-12-26 17:34:55 +01:00
2b8bad3cb0 Remove unused styles, also fix #1180
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-11-17 16:10:18 +01:00
Alex Gleason
245f6b9678
Fix link previews in statuses 2022-11-04 11:19:35 -05:00
Alex Gleason
6a864d126d
Refactor spacing of statuses 2022-11-03 14:57:33 -05:00
Alex Gleason
d3683ab7ef
StatusContent: migrate more to css, fix SpoilerButton on dark theme 2022-09-30 13:15:37 -05:00
Alex Gleason
0d5dfad8cc
Move StatusContent css into status-content.css 2022-09-30 12:59:52 -05:00
Alex Gleason
5f8a22b452
Native status embeds from Soapbox 2022-08-12 12:58:35 -05:00
d9aee6d98e Fix styles in reply indicator
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-08-11 23:23:33 +02:00
be7bc65e4b Fix: markdown post background not distinguished
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-08-04 23:30:47 +02:00
Alex Gleason
19ffcd2233
Merge remote-tracking branch 'origin/develop' into ads 2022-08-03 10:51:07 -05:00
Alex Gleason
1c78a2ea46
Refactor status Card description 2022-08-03 10:48:50 -05:00
Alex Gleason
77ad89bc48
Fix height of horizontal link cards 2022-08-03 10:33:35 -05:00
Justin
20209c81ab Improve visuals with branding
Co-authored-by: Alex Gleason <alex@alexgleason.me>
2022-08-01 14:40:07 -04:00
eb62ebfa52 Replace LineAwesome with Tabler in some places
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-07-26 12:30:51 +02:00
448da6347a Fix: markdown dropped from quote replies
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-07-17 19:36:42 +02:00
Justin
2f4f2c02b1 Dark mode support for Polls 2022-06-16 14:22:00 -04:00
cd87b5262c Remove unused styles?
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-05-31 14:55:31 +02:00
Alex Gleason
435b7001a4
Use gaps between statuses even on mobile 2022-05-04 23:27:43 -05:00
Alex Gleason
04c4475083
StatusContent: fix markdown styles 2022-04-25 17:28:53 -05:00
Justin
76a04ccbb9 Improve Pending Status design 2022-04-18 15:08:41 -04:00
52ddbcdb73 styles
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-04-03 19:39:36 +02:00
84cc259a8b styles
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-04-01 22:55:53 +02:00
Alex Gleason
793b0f9128
Start adding dark mode 2022-03-23 19:18:37 -05:00
Alex Gleason
5cd894ab02
Truth Social 2022-03-21 13:14:26 -05:00
0166dd40ff Fix quoted status content with multiple paragraphs on Firefox
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-30 23:17:55 +01:00
65a71b7653 Add line-clamp to quoted post content
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-28 21:11:03 +01:00
ae7f2f86a0 Add quoted status tombstone
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-27 17:26:39 +01:00
Alex Gleason
462df83989
Status: strip compatibility features from markup when importing 2022-01-24 20:39:22 -06:00
Alex Gleason
35ab65efcf
Hide recipients inlined by ForceMentionsInContent MRF 2022-01-24 19:14:44 -06:00
Alex Gleason
2d5acc3236 Merge branch 'quote-posts' into 'develop'
Quoting poats, quoting poasts or whatever it's called

Closes #809

See merge request soapbox-pub/soapbox-fe!1002
2022-01-24 21:50:27 +00:00
Alex Gleason
9f98fcff09
Fedibird compatibility, because why not 2022-01-24 12:58:39 -06:00
22a70a7595 Quote posts: Compose box improvements
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-24 18:18:10 +01:00
289cdcc776 Use dropdown for reposts, do not display cards for quote posts
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-23 22:15:25 +01:00
c0bee9be3c Display quoted posts
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-23 17:55:03 +01:00
024bd40cfb Limit number of lines in .status-card__description
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-23 13:00:01 +01:00
149f677ab4 Merge remote-tracking branch 'origin/develop' into a11y
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2022-01-05 22:25:03 +01:00
e897c39908 Slightly restyle filtered statuses
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2021-12-30 12:31:09 +01:00
Alex Gleason
679617c877
Revert "MaterialStatus: stack avatars on top"
This reverts commit a9a84f6701.
2021-11-22 20:35:38 -06:00
Alex Gleason
cb4a394f09
Revert "MaterialStatus: improve padding for stacked avatar"
This reverts commit 33fa8d0204.
2021-11-22 20:35:29 -06:00
Alex Gleason
33fa8d0204
MaterialStatus: improve padding for stacked avatar 2021-11-22 17:07:19 -06:00
Alex Gleason
a9a84f6701
MaterialStatus: stack avatars on top 2021-11-22 15:01:18 -06:00
187d579be0 Key navigation
Signed-off-by: marcin mikołajczak <git@mkljczk.pl>
2021-11-06 11:26:50 +01:00
Alex Gleason
0e95a64027
Card: fix empty card icon 2021-11-04 14:57:52 -05:00
Alex Gleason
79f878db97
Status: improve "pinned" icon 2021-10-16 10:10:41 -05:00
Alex Gleason
50feacbd6b
Optimistic, nonblocking statuses 2021-10-09 17:30:20 -05:00